How will we feed ourselves?

Talk given by Marta Pujol on 17 June, at 6:30 pm

Since the dawn of agriculture, humanity has strived to produce more and better food. Food production is currently facing major challenges, including population growth, sustainability, and climate change. In this context, we will explore how Plant Genomics can provide tools to address these issues, ranging from conventional breeding to advanced gene-editing techniques such as CRISPR.

 

On Wednesday, 17 June, we will be joined by Marta Pujol, PhD in Biotechnology and researcher at IRTA-CRAG, to discuss the potential of these technologies and the challenges they present for the future of food production.
